At its core, blockchain is a continuously growing list of records, called blocks, which are linked and secured using cryptography. Each block typically contains a cryptographic hash of the previous block, a timestamp, and transaction data. This inherent design makes it virtually impossible to alter past transactions without alerting the entire network, thus fostering an unprecedented level of trust and integrity. This fundamental characteristic is what underpins the potential for wealth generation.

Decentralized Finance, or DeFi, is perhaps the most explosive manifestation of this. DeFi applications aim to recreate traditional financial services – lending, borrowing, trading, insurance – on open, permissionless blockchain networks. This means individuals can access financial products and services directly, often with lower fees and greater accessibility than their traditional counterparts. Imagine earning interest on your digital assets simply by depositing them into a decentralized lending protocol, or participating in initial coin offerings (ICOs) or initial exchange offerings (IEOs) for promising new projects. These are not just speculative plays; they represent a fundamental re-imagining of how we interact with and benefit from financial systems.
The concept of Non-Fungible Tokens (NFTs) is another compelling facet of blockchain wealth. NFTs are unique digital assets that represent ownership of a specific item, whether it's a piece of digital art, a virtual collectible, a piece of music, or even a digital deed to a real-world asset. By leveraging blockchain’s ability to track provenance and ownership immutably, NFTs have created a new market for digital scarcity. Artists and creators can now monetize their digital work directly, bypassing intermediaries and retaining a larger share of the revenue. For collectors and investors, NFTs offer the opportunity to own unique digital assets, with the potential for appreciation in value driven by scarcity, demand, and the cultural significance of the underlying asset. The ability to verify authenticity and ownership with a few clicks is a game-changer for intellectual property and the creator economy.

Beyond investing in existing assets, blockchain is also a powerful engine for generating new forms of value through utility and participation. Many blockchain projects, particularly in the DeFi space, reward users for contributing to the network’s growth and security. This can involve staking digital assets to validate transactions and earn passive income, or providing liquidity to decentralized exchanges and earning trading fees. These mechanisms, often referred to as yield farming or liquidity mining, represent an innovative way to earn returns by actively participating in the blockchain economy. It’s a departure from traditional finance, where passive savings accounts offer minimal returns. Here, active engagement can lead to more substantial rewards, though it’s crucial to understand the risks associated with smart contract vulnerabilities and market fluctuations.
